Stacey Heale, a writer and caregiver whose husband Greg battled terminal cancer, shares her deeply personal journey in this poignant discussion. She reflects on the complexities of anticipatory grief and the quiet devastation of life’s small moments. Stacey and Kate delve into the intricacies of love without the notion of soulmates, the emotional struggle of caregiving, and the strange glow of early grief. Their heartfelt conversation reveals that while endings may be imperfect, love's lessons persist amidst the beauty and brutality of loss.

Stacey's Unique Husband Greg
- Stacey describes her husband Greg as a unique man who was funny, serious, and deeply intellectual.
- He was a musician who read challenging books backstage even during performances on Top of the Pops.
Partial Memories of Loved Ones
- We never fully know all sides of a person, even our loved ones.
- Our memories preserve only pieces of who they were at a moment in time.
Love is Choice, Not Fate
- Stacey rejects the idea of soulmates as limiting and unrealistic.
- She values love as a choice made actively, not fate or destiny.
